A spiritual strategy for counseling and psychotherapy / P. Scott Richards and Allen E. Bergin.

Author: Richards, P. Scott.

Edition Statement:2nd ed.

Imprint:Washington, DC : American Psychological Association, 2005.

Descriptionxi, 422 p. : ill. ; 26 cm.

Note:The need for a spiritual strategy -- Historical perspectives -- The alienation between religion and psychology -- The new zeitgeist -- Theological, philosophical, and theoretical -- Perspectives -- Theological and philosophical foundations of theistic psychotherapy -- Theoretical and empirical foundations of theistic psychotherapy -- Theistic psychotherapy: process and methods -- A theistic, spiritual view of psychotherapy -- Ethical and process issues and guidelines -- Religious and spiritual assessment -- Religious and spiritual practices as therapeutic interventions -- Spiritual interventions used by contemporary psychotherapists -- Research and future directions -- A theistic, spiritual view of science and research methods -- Directions for the future.

Bibliography Note:Includes bibliographical references (p. 351-398) and indexes.
